Howlin’ Fling! is a live music event, hosted by Pictish Trail and his record label Lost Map. It takes place in and around the Ceilidh Hall on the Hebridean Isle of Eigg, in Scotland.
The next one is happening over the weekend of Friday 31st May & Saturday 1st June 2019.

Read moreKate of Kid Canaveral runs us through the latest edition of our annual festive party, Christmas Baubles IX, which was held on Saturday 15th 2018 at Summerhall in Edinburgh, and featured The Spook School, Seamus Fogarty, Big Joanie, Broken Chanter, Happy Spendy, Callum Easter, Jill Lorean, Pictish Trail & Malcolm Middleton … oh, and Kid Canaveral of course. Photos by our good friend, Stephanie Gibson.
Read moreHullo, Pictish Trail here! I seem to have gotten out of the habit of updating the Lost Map website regularly, and my memory of life events dissipates with each passing year, so i might try and put together a semi-regular blog. Specifically about label stuff, although maybe with the occasional belch of gossip.
If i manage to keep it up, it might make the website as a whole a bit less impersonal. Plus, now that we’ve made it through to our half-decade of existence, it’s as good a time as any to be a smidge reflective … and what better way to start than with a detailed rumination on our recent Strange Invitation all-dayer, an event that was to commemorate our fifth year, which took place barely a fortnight ago. I’m pretty sure I can remember that far back. With the help of some photos from Stephanie Gibson, of course …
